Toffoli Keeps Dec. 30 Confrontation in Banco Master Probe, Orders BC Director to Attend

The minister describes the regulator as a non‑target whose presence is crucial to clarify disputed steps.

  • Federal police will take separate statements from Daniel Vorcaro, Paulo Henrique Costa and Ailton de Aquino before the session and may hold the confrontation only if key divergences emerge.
  • Prosecutor‑General Paulo Gonet sought to suspend the step as premature, but Toffoli rejected the request and maintained the urgency during the judicial recess.
  • The Central Bank is weighing a mandado de segurança to contest the director’s inclusion, and its auditors warn the move personalizes collegial decisions and pressures technical staff.
  • The videoconference is set for Tuesday at 14:00 to confront the Master owner and the ex‑BRB chief, with the BC supervision head present as a non‑investigated participant under case secrecy.
  • Two court officers reportedly sought liquidator Eduardo Félix Bianchini at the bank’s São Paulo office before Christmas, raising expectations he could be summoned as the TCU questions the liquidation’s timing.
